What does 'interlock' refer to in the context of laser safety?

In the context of laser safety, 'interlock' refers to a feature designed to prevent access to laser beams during operation. This safety mechanism ensures that when a laser is active, certain areas or doors are secured, effectively reducing the risk of accidental exposure to the laser beam. By implementing interlocks, operators can maintain a safer working environment where access to hazardous areas is restricted unless the laser is completely shut down or deactivated.

The focus of this safety feature is on the prevention of accidental exposure, making it a crucial element in the design of laser facilities and equipment. This kind of system is particularly important in environments where powerful lasers are operated, as it helps minimize the chances of injury to personnel who may inadvertently enter the area where the laser is active.
